## Changed defaults

Heads up: the Ledgerline tax-rate lookup cache now defaults to a 15-minute TTL instead of 24 hours. Turns out rates in the Veldt County sandbox were going stale mid-demo, which was embarrassing. Eviction is now LRU rather than FIFO, and the cache warms on boot. If you're reviewing, check that nothing hardcodes the old TTL. The new defaults land as follows.

deployment values, bajop-taweg:
holwyn:
  log_level: debug
  metrics_host: metrics.holwyn.zemvarsys.internal
  pool_size: 32

Subject: Credential rotation — GratiNote receipt mailer

For future maintainers: the GratiNote donation-receipt mailer authenticates to our internal template service, Parchkit, using a scoped credential that we rotate every ninety days. The previous key was retired this morning and any cron runs using it will fail with a 403. Update the mailer's deployment config and the fallback job on the batch host, then send a test receipt to the sandbox donor record to confirm rendering. The replacement key issued today appears directly below.

service key, tafog-fajop: kto11_qcz7hs8cjIG

### Why do health checks pass while Lanternpost still 502s?

Short version: the balancer pings `/healthz`, which only checks the process, not the upstream Quillbase connection. If you're reviewing a fix, make sure the deep-check flag is on. To run the deep-check probe locally you'll need to unlock the staging vault, which takes the recovery passphrase below.

strongbox words: druath-quenael

Test-plan note: order-cutoff rule, Crumbline bakery platform.

Plugin authors: next-day orders placed after 16:00 shop-local time must be rejected by the cutoff validator, not silently moved. Your plugin may extend the cutoff but never shorten it below the baker's configured minimum. Test cases: order at 15:59, 16:00 exactly, 16:01, and a DST boundary day. Verify rejection payloads include a reason code. To run the conformance suite against our sandbox, authenticate with the bearer token below.

session JWT of yaguf-tahop = eyJhbGciOiJIUzI1NiIsInR5cCI6IkpXVCJ9.eyJzdWIiOiIIvtUmFqQ_4In0.rjsW2NuF59R8